在Debian系统中使用Postman时,其安全性主要可以从以下几个方面进行评估和保障:
Debian系统的安全性
Debian历史悠久且备受尊敬的Linux发行版,一直以稳定性和安全性著称。Debian 12.7版本发布了一系列安全性和稳定性改进,包括对已知漏洞的修复和系统稳定性的提升。
Postman的安全特性
- 身份验证和授权:Postman提供了多种身份验证方式,如基本认证、OAuth等,以及支持自定义认证脚本,增强了API调用的安全性。
- 数据传输安全:Postman使用HTTPS进行数据传输,确保数据在传输过程中的安全性。
- 环境变量和全局变量:Postman允许用户设置环境变量和全局变量,并通过测试脚本动态修改这些变量,这为敏感数据的处理和存储提供了灵活性。
潜在的安全风险
- 依赖关系:Postman第三方应用程序,其安全性也依赖于其所依赖的系统和库。如果Debian系统存在安全漏洞,Postman可能会受到影响。
- 配置错误:用户在配置Postman时可能会犯一些错误,比如不安全的权限设置,这可能会导致安全风险。
提升Postman安全性的措施
- 使用HTTPS:确保Postman与API之间的通信通过HTTPS进行,以防止数据在传输过程中被窃听或篡改。
- 环境变量和加密:使用Postman的环境变量功能来存储敏感信息,如API密钥和令牌。可以通过Pre-request脚本在发送请求前加密数据,并在Post-request脚本中解密数据。
- 认证和授权:使用API的认证机制,如OAuth 2.0或API密钥,确保只有授权的用户才能访问敏感数据。
- 数据加密:在发送敏感数据之前,使用加密算法(如AES)对其进行加密,并在接收端进行解密。
- 定期更新Postman:保持Postman应用程序的最新状态,以获取最新的安全补丁和功能改进。
安全审计建议
- 在Postman中配置SSL证书以确保与服务器建立安全连接。
- 使用第三方插件如BurpSuite和ZAP来自动检测和报告安全性问题。
综上所述,Postman在Debian上的安全性是有保障的,但用户在使用过程中仍需注意一些潜在的安全风险,并采取相应的预防措施。